Maharashtra's Ambitious 30% EV Adoption Goal by 2030

Title: Maharashtra's Ambitious New EV Policy Aims for 30% Electric Vehicle Adoption by 2030

Content:

Maharashtra Rolls Out New EV Policy to Boost Electric Vehicle Adoption

In a landmark move, the Maharashtra government has unveiled a comprehensive new Electric Vehicle (EV) policy aimed at significantly boosting the adoption of electric vehicles within the state. The ambitious policy targets a 30% adoption rate for electric vehicles by the year 2030, marking a bold step towards sustainable transportation and cleaner air.

Key Highlights of Maharashtra's New EV Policy

  • Target: Achieve 30% electric vehicle adoption by 2030.
  • Incentives: Financial incentives for EV buyers and manufacturers.
  • Infrastructure: Expansion of EV charging infrastructure across the state.
  • Industry Support: Encouragement of EV manufacturing and R&D investments.

Aiming for a Greener Future

The new EV policy is part of Maharashtra's broader commitment to reducing carbon emissions and promoting sustainable development. By setting a target of 30% electric vehicle adoption by 2030, the state aims to lead the way in India's transition to cleaner transportation options.

Financial Incentives to Drive EV Adoption

One of the key components of the new policy is the provision of financial incentives to both consumers and manufacturers. These incentives are designed to make electric vehicles more affordable and attractive to buyers, while also encouraging companies to invest in EV production within the state.

Incentives for Consumers

  • Purchase Subsidies: Direct subsidies on the purchase of new electric vehicles.
  • Tax Benefits: Reduced road tax and registration fees for EVs.
  • Scrapping Incentives: Additional benefits for scrapping old vehicles and replacing them with EVs.

Incentives for Manufacturers

  • Capital Subsidies: Financial assistance for setting up EV manufacturing units.
  • R&D Grants: Funding for research and development of new EV technologies.
  • Land and Infrastructure Support: Preferential allocation of land and infrastructure for EV production facilities.

Expanding EV Charging Infrastructure

A critical aspect of the new policy is the planned expansion of EV charging infrastructure throughout Maharashtra. The state government aims to establish a robust network of charging stations to alleviate range anxiety and make electric vehicles a practical choice for more residents.

Key Infrastructure Initiatives

  • Public Charging Stations: Installation of charging stations in public spaces, including parking lots and highways.
  • Fast-Charging Corridors: Development of fast-charging corridors to facilitate long-distance travel.
  • Private Partnerships: Collaboration with private companies to expand the charging network.

Encouraging Industry Investment and Innovation

Maharashtra's new EV policy also focuses on attracting investment in the electric vehicle industry. By offering a supportive environment for EV manufacturing and research, the state hopes to become a hub for innovation and production in the sector.

Industry Support Measures

  • Investment Incentives: Attractive incentives for companies investing in EV manufacturing.
  • Skill Development: Programs to train and upskill workers for the EV industry.
  • Innovation Hubs: Establishment of innovation hubs to foster collaboration between academia and industry.

Impact on Air Quality and Public Health

The transition to electric vehicles is expected to have a significant positive impact on air quality and public health in Maharashtra. By reducing emissions from traditional vehicles, the state aims to lower pollution levels and improve the well-being of its residents.

Expected Benefits

  • Reduced Emissions: Lower levels of harmful pollutants such as NOx and PM2.5.
  • Health Improvements: Decreased incidence of respiratory and cardiovascular diseases.
  • Enhanced Quality of Life: Cleaner air leading to a better quality of life for all citizens.

Challenges and Opportunities

While the new EV policy presents exciting opportunities for sustainable development, it also comes with its own set of challenges. Addressing these challenges will be crucial to the successful implementation of the policy and the achievement of its ambitious goals.

Challenges

  • Infrastructure Development: Building a comprehensive charging network across the state.
  • Consumer Awareness: Educating the public about the benefits and practicality of electric vehicles.
  • Cost Barriers: Overcoming the higher upfront costs of electric vehicles compared to traditional vehicles.

Opportunities

  • Job Creation: Potential for significant job creation in the EV manufacturing and infrastructure sectors.
  • Economic Growth: Increased investment and economic activity driven by the EV industry.
  • Technological Leadership: Positioning Maharashtra as a leader in EV technology and innovation.

Conclusion

Maharashtra's new EV policy represents a significant step forward in the state's efforts to promote sustainable transportation and reduce carbon emissions. By targeting a 30% adoption rate for electric vehicles by 2030, the state is setting a bold and ambitious goal that, if achieved, could serve as a model for other regions in India and around the world.

The policy's focus on financial incentives, infrastructure development, and industry support is designed to address the key barriers to EV adoption and create a favorable environment for the growth of the electric vehicle market. As Maharashtra moves forward with its plans, the success of this policy will depend on the collaboration of government, industry, and the public in working towards a cleaner, greener future.
